Subject: Pairgrid cut-over complete

Team — cut-over to the new Pairgrid matching nodes finished last night. GC pauses are down from ~900ms to under 120ms at peak. No open incidents. If customers report match delays, check pause metrics first before escalating. The nodes now run with the settings below.

config for yahof-tajop:
zorath:
  pin: 7493
  metrics_host: metrics.zorath.tolvaqsys.internal
  tenant: praiel
  seal: seal_fd9cd4f1

Vendor update for the weekly sync: Ferngate Labs delivered v2 of the Lattice dependency graph visualizer. It now renders our monorepo's full graph in under ten seconds and flags circular imports automatically. The licensing renewal lands next month; Ferngate has offered a two-seat expansion at no extra cost if we commit by Friday. Their support SLA remains 24 hours. Questions about the renewal terms should go to their account lead at the address below.

escalation mailbox, tadug-bagag: gileth@nelvroforge.corp

## Step 4: Consent Banner Rollout

Deploy the Brindlewick consent banner to all Lanternfold tenants before enabling tracking. The banner service reads region rules at boot; stale caches cause mismatched locales, so flush after deploy. Rollback is config-only, no schema changes. Set the following values in the banner service before restarting.

settings of hahaf-bahap:
quenix:
  log_level: debug
  metrics_host: metrics.quenix.qorvelsys.internal
  pool_size: 8